After
the olive tree is trimmed her branches are kept for a few years inside
Bethlehem caves. Caves are ideal to dry the olive wood because the temperatures
of the cave stay the same year round and there is no moisture or humidity
so the wood dry without splitting or cracking and becomes dry and ideal
for carving.
You can estimate the age of a particular piece by examining its grain.
Very old trees have a dark grain while younger trees exhibit a lighter
color.
The dark lines inside this olive wood trunk tells how old is the tree
the more lines the wood have the older the tree. The dark grains inside
the trunk of the olive wood olive wood trunks is called the heart of
the wood or the jewels and they are what olive wood carvers and their
customers look for.
Bethlehem olive trees are also called the Roman trees they get their
name because they have been living in Bethlehem and bearing fruits since
the time of the Romans and Jesus time.
Bethlehem olive wood is heavy, dense and durable with a distinctive
red pigment in its grain. All carvings made of this hard wood have a
varying and smooth grain, making every piece extraordinarily unique.
It is very difficult to match the grain of two pieces since the pattern
is completely hidden in the heart of the wood
Once carved, the wood is sanded and coated with a special varnish to
protect it and highlight the texture of the grain. There is no need
for oiling or further treatment of any kind since olive oil inside the
wood is naturally protecting the wood from corrosions. Since olive is
one of the hardest woods on earth, carvings will easily last a life
time and be admired by generations to come. As it ages, it will become
darker and even more beautiful.
The artistically smooth and elegant grain of the olive wood renders
it one of the most beautiful in the world and olive wood carvings will
easily last a life time and be enjoyed by generations to come. |
